What is a temporary Kaiser RN?

A Temporary Kaiser RN is a Registered Nurse employed on a short-term or contract basis at Kaiser Permanente, a major healthcare provider in the United States. These nurses typically fill in for permanent staff during leaves of absence, periods of high patient volume, or special projects. Temporary RNs perform the same duties as permanent RNs, such as patient assessment, administering medications, and collaborating with healthcare teams. Their assignments can last from a few weeks to several months, depending on staffing needs. Working as a temporary RN at Kaiser offers flexibility and exposure to diverse clinical environments.

What are the typical responsibilities and expectations for a temporary Kaiser RN during an assignment?

As a Temporary Kaiser RN, you'll be expected to quickly integrate into the clinical team and adapt to Kaiser's protocols and workflows. Your daily responsibilities may include patient assessments, administering medications, collaborating with physicians and other staff, and maintaining accurate records. Temporary RNs often face the challenge of swiftly learning new systems and building rapport with both patients and colleagues in a short timeframe. Flexibility, adaptability, and strong communication skills are essential for success in this dynamic environ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a temporary Kaiser RN,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Temporary Kaiser RN, you need a current RN license, strong clinical assessment skills, and experience in acute or ambulatory care settings. Familiarity with Kaiser Permanente’s electronic health record system (such as KP HealthConnect) and up-to-date certifications like BLS or ACLS are often required. Excellent communication, adaptability, and the ability to quickly integrate into new teams are standout soft skills for this role. These skills ensure high-quality patient care and seamless collaboration in a fast-paced, dynamic healthcare environment.
